Scientist I, ASO Process Development and Manufacturing

BiogenCambridge, MA
$103,000 - $134,000Onsite

About The Position

We are seeking a highly motivated and creative individual to join our Oligonucleotide Chemical Development team as a Scientist I. This role is an exciting opportunity to develop robust processes for the synthesis of oligonucleotides, contributing significantly to both clinical and commercial therapeutics. You will gain hands-on experience in designing and developing manufacturing processes, working closely with our development and manufacturing teams. Your efforts will enhance process robustness, productivity, and impurity control, bringing substantial value to our work in oligonucleotide synthesis. As part of the larger Biogen structure, your contributions will play a pivotal role in advancing our scientific endeavors and impacting patient outcomes.

Requirements

  • M.S. with 0-2 years of relevant experience in pharmaceutical or biotech settings.
  • B.S with more than 3 years of relevant experience in pharmaceutical or biotech settings.
  • Specialization in synthetic organic chemistry, with excellent synthetic skills and a deep understanding of reactivity and reaction mechanisms.
  • Ability to work both independently and collaboratively, with effective communication skills in written and oral forms.
  • Self-driven, independent thinker, vigorous and thorough in experimentation and data interpretation.

Nice To Haves

  • Experience in nucleoside chemistry or oligonucleotide synthesis.
  • Perform synthetic process research and development of drug candidates and conjugates.
  • Continuous improvement mindset for research projects and synthesis processes.

Responsibilities

  • Collaborate with development and manufacturing teams to design and conduct laboratory experiments to optimize synthesis processes.
  • Perform ASO pilot-scale syntheses to support preclinical studies.
  • Accurately record experimental procedures and data.
  • Communicate research results effectively through writing reports and presenting in meetings.
  • Engage in CMC activities, including authoring CMC sections of INDs.
